With ATUM Product Levels you can create a bill of materials (BOMS), in order to create final products. So in your case, you have to create the raw materials, for example:
RAW MATERIAL 1 - sugar - 100 gr
RAW MATERIAL 2 - chocolate - 200 gr
RAW MATERIAL 3 - flour - 300 gr
Note that you cannot add units of measure, but if you use grams for all your products, for example, you will not have any problem. The gr above are the total stock you have of each raw material.
Then you have to create the final product, let's say is a cake. You have to link it to the raw materials. Imagine that you need 20 gr of sugar, 40 gr of chocolate and 350 gr of flour to make 1 unit of cake. As you lack amount of flour to make a unit of a cake, the product will be displayed out of stock. And in the backend you will be able to see which raw materials are out of stock, of course.
